How much do android app development jobs pay per hour?

As of Jun 25, 2026, the average hourly pay for android app development in Minnesota is $59.87,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$52.50 and $68.99 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Android App Development vs iOS App Development?

AspectAndroid App DevelopmentiOS App Development
Required CredentialsJava/Kotlin proficiency, Android SDK knowledgeSwift/Objective-C proficiency, Xcode familiarity
Work EnvironmentAndroid Studio, Windows/Linux/MacXcode, macOS
Industry UsageAndroid devices worldwide, diverse marketsiOS devices, premium markets
Common Search IntentAndroid App Development vs iOS App Development

Android App Development and iOS App Development share similarities in requiring programming skills and understanding of mobile app design. However, they differ in programming languages, development environments, and target markets. Android developers work mainly with Java or Kotlin using Android Studio, while iOS developers use Swift or Objective-C with Xcode. Both roles are essential in the mobile app industry, catering to different user bases and device ecosystems.

Job description

Looking for a Senior Level Candidate with 10 years of experience. Please submit candidates with recent most local project experience only.

This position has to be local and has to go into the office weekly, it is heavy internal stakeholder support.
The person leaving the position was responsible for an application used in-store by employees, on Android. The App sits on a Web Platform and Runs on Phones for instore workers. It has features like, Login, Lock-Down, Time-Out.... Ext...

This position is senior level Full Stack Developer.

There is Front End Development, Back End Database work, API work on Web/Mobile platforms.

70% Android, 30% API development/integration.

No React for now, but the rest of team is moving this way, so I'd say it's not a bad thing to have, but not required for the time being.


Job Description:

Made by person currently in position

  • Minimum of 5-8 years of professional experience in Android app development using Java EE, Spring Framework, Oracle, web services, JPA, Hibernate, JBoss and Tomcat
  • Strong proficiency in Java programming language, Android SDK, and Android Studio.
  • Experience in designing and implementing user-friendly interfaces and ensuring a seamless user experience.
  • Proficiency in integrating RESTful APIs and third-party libraries into Android applications.
  • Knowledge of Oracle and other database management systems for mobile applications.
  • Familiarity with version control systems like Git.
  • Strong skills in testing, debugging, and optimizing Android applications for performance and scalability.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to work independently as well as part of a team.
  • Strong communication skills to collaborate effectively with cross-functional teams.
